The document titled “Destruction and Displacement in Ukraine: The Cost to Civilians Two Years On” is a comprehensive report by the Norwegian Refugee Council, detailing the severe impact of the war in Ukraine on civilians. It covers the extensive displacement within the country and abroad, with millions requiring humanitarian assistance. The report is based on a study using Upinion’s digital platform to gather insights from affected individuals in Ukraine, Poland, and Moldova. Key topics include displacement trends, the psychological and physical effects of prolonged displacement, and the destruction of infrastructure. The report concludes with recommendations for sustained humanitarian funding, protection of civilians, and inclusion of Ukrainian voices in decision-making processes.
